Message type: E = Error
Message class: ACMTOOL - ACMTOOL Message Class
Message number: 042
Message text: You are not authorized to repair the selected object(s)

- You are not authorized to repair the selected object(s) ?The SAP error message ACMTOOL042, which states "You are not authorized to repair the selected object(s)," typically occurs when a user attempts to perform a repair operation on an object (such as a transport request, program, or other development objects) without having the necessary authorizations.
Cause:
- Authorization Issues: The user does not have the required authorizations to perform the repair operation on the selected object. This could be due to missing roles or permissions in the user's profile.
- Object Locking: The object may be locked by another user or process, preventing the current user from making changes.
- Transport Request Status: The transport request may be in a status that does not allow repairs (e.g., it might be released or already imported).
Solution:
Check Authorizations:
- Verify the user's roles and authorizations in the SAP system. Ensure that the user has the necessary permissions to perform repairs on the specific object type.
- The relevant authorization objects to check include
S_DEVELOP
,S_TRANSPRT
, andS_PROGRAM
(depending on the object type).- If you are an administrator, you can use transaction code
SU53
to analyze the last authorization check and see what is missing.Request Additional Authorizations:
- If the user lacks the necessary authorizations, request the appropriate roles or permissions from your SAP security team.
Check Object Locking:
- Use transaction code
SM12
to check if the object is locked by another user. If it is, you may need to wait until the lock is released or contact the user who has locked the object.Review Transport Request Status:
- Check the status of the transport request using transaction code
SE09
orSE10
. If the request is already released or imported, you may need to create a new transport request for the changes.Consult Documentation:
- Refer to SAP documentation or help resources for more detailed information on authorization management and object repair processes.
